Afrobeats superstar Davido has secured another major international victory after winning the Best International Act at the 2026 Liberian Entertainment Awards (LEA). He outperformed global heavyweights including Rema, Tyla and Gunna to claim the prestigious honour, further strengthening his global music influence.
Organizers presented the award on April 25 at the Lisner Auditorium in Washington, DC, where artists, industry executives and fans gathered to celebrate excellence across music, film, fashion and entertainment. The announcement quickly gained attention across global music platforms, with ChartsAfrica confirming Davido as the winner in a public update that highlighted his continued dominance on the international stage.

The Liberian Entertainment Awards, established in 2009, recognize creativity, innovation and excellence across multiple entertainment sectors. Over the years, the platform has become a respected cultural bridge, celebrating not only Liberian talent but also diaspora and international contributions to entertainment.
